When creating an OC for a certain universe (Bleach, KHR, Naruto etc.) you have to match your OC to it but also be original. But the problem is: How can I create an original but believable character for this universe?


The first question I ask myself is „Why do I create an OC? „

This is a very important question indeed. It can help me to start off when creating.

Should the OC belong only to the universe or to a certain group too? Do I create it for roleplaying or writing fan fictions?

Aspect one is the „aim“!


When I answered the first question I go on wondering what I can do.

If I want an OC for roleplaying but can't roleplay male or am not interested in trying anyway then why should I create a male OC?

Aspect two is „function“!


Now the real thing starts. Get your favorite episode/chapter and go! Learn all the information about the universe given. Yeah, I know. You'll say: „Why? I know everything about it!“

Sure, but you'll surely overlook something major. So take a step back and collect factual informations also on backstories, clothing, everything typical for the canon characters. That includes a good amount of weaknesses as well. Don't ever overload an OC with strenghts because it's just unrealistic.

Aspect three is „information“!


Ok, you know your aim, the OCs function and the information on its universe.

So the next step is finally: your OC! I usally ask myself: “Who will s/he be? Which profession does s/he have? And in which position might s/she be? How did s/he became this?“ Take your information you collected earlier as a help. Also remember to not make your OC too outstanding so that s/he really fits into the universe.

The answers are very important.

Aspect four is „fate“!


After you got all this facts you can start with every artists joy: Character design!

Character design isn't just about the outfit but also the outer looks (eyes, hair etc.). Notice it has to fit the universe and your OCs backstory plus profession/position.

When creating the clothing you have to refer to the same aspects.

Aspect five is „design“!
